Summary:This study traces and analyses the evolution of domestic space in Maltese vernacular and 'polite' houses from medieval to contemporary times. The houses under review range from humble buildings of modest size, materials, and design, like farmhouses or those for the less affluent towndwellers, to buildings of grand design, like townhouses and palazzi
